Four players join Uganda Cranes camp on Tuesday
Four foreign based players have joined Uganda Cranes camp in Ismailia, Egypt. Captain Emmanuel Okwi, Farouk Miya, Steven Sserwadda and Isma Mugulusi are the latest players to join the team. Stanbic Uganda Cup: Police FC complete Quarter-Finals List | 49th Edition
Ndejje University FC lost 2-0 to Police FC in a match that was held at Kavumba Recreational Ground this evening. Goals from Dennis Kalanzi and Herman Wasswa during the second half secured qualification for the cops. Police FC join the two FUFA Big League teams that have qualified for the Quarter-Finals
FUFA Women’s Cup: Holders Makerere, non league side St. Noa make quarterfinal grade
St. Noa Girls SS defied odds to reach the quarterfinals of this year's FUFA Women's Cup. The non-league entity stunned FUFA Women Super League side and 2019 FUFA Women's Cup finalists Lady Doves on Saturday at African Bible University. 2023 AFCON Qualifiers: Uganda Cranes depart for Egypt ahead of Tanzania double header
Uganda Cranes contingent has today morning departed for Egypt ahead of the forthcoming 2023 Africa Cup of Nations Qualifiers. The team will face neighbours Tanzania in a double header with Uganda hosting the first leg on 24th March at Suez Canal Authority Stadium. The return leg will come four days later
